New article! A Radical Inquiry, Tamed: The Sebastopol Committee of 1855 - now online open access in Critical Military Studies.
tandfonline.com
In January 1855, the British House of Commons appointed a Select Committee to investigate the parlous state of the British army then encamped before Sebastopol. Originally a radical project driven ...

In this article, @owendavidthomas maps and critiques the justificatory strategies that were used by the UK to refuse to disclose secret material of the 2003 Iraq War, despite widespread accusations of hidden deception and illegality. See more here:
journals.sagepub.com
State secrecy is incompatible with the values of liberal democracy if there is no publicly reasonable justification for the concealment. So how can a liberal de...

This week marks the start of the Iraq War some 19 years ago. Here @owendavidthomas assesses the ‘Chilcot’ Inquiry, warning against accountability in terms of intent and individual culpability such as questioning whether the government deceived the public https://t.co/P6w1nxcftG
journals.sagepub.com
The recent ‘Chilcot’ Inquiry judged that British participation in the 2003 Iraq War was neither right nor necessary. When reading the final report of over 2.6 m...
